Job Description

:DAY TO DAY OPERATIONS
  • Establish the project procurement requirements and prepare the procurement plan for the EPC projects.
  • Develop manpower plans for the EPC procurement department, lead recruitment and selection of personnel, clearly define job descriptions and personal goals, and perform performance reviews for all procurement personnel.
  • Is responsible for directs and gives guidance to the assigned project team on procurement matters.
  • Manages the procurement team members on project-related procurement matters, safeguarding the company's interests.
  • Preparation of project man-hour budgets and planning for the Procurement activities on a project
  • Preparation of the project procurement plan, based on the company procedures, practices, standards, and project-specific requirements.
  • Supervise the proper use of the project procurement procedures, tools, and systems.
  • Reporting of progress on the project procurement activities.
  • Maintaining in-depth knowledge of the worldwide best-in-class vendors and logistics in the market.
  • Ensure efficient and effective claim management and avoidance with vendors.
  • Conduct major negotiations and commitments with vendor packages.
  • Coordinate project scope changes in relation to procurement.
  • Lead all procurement activities in issuing and receiving proposals, right from RFQ to PO and post-PO activities/management.
  • Assist colleagues with a high workload.
  • Managing and learning of current and future working methods and software applications.
